Transaction 4dc43a144faf1c6b83a2940dfb0d47ba62eb04253f735941f3b77110dffbd14e

1 Input
2 Outputs
  • 4dc43a144faf1c6b83a2940dfb0d47ba62eb04253f735941f3b77110dffbd14e:0
  • value  626022
    address  17xZ85EFpfMJm1n66QfwhMh1noFVsdmeED
  • 4dc43a144faf1c6b83a2940dfb0d47ba62eb04253f735941f3b77110dffbd14e:1
  • value  2066980
    address  13hZD3s3efJ3uETmpifWDnhRLB6vfZYMx4